Uploaded image for project: 'Samza'
  1. Samza
  2. SAMZA-670

Allow easier access to JMX port

Attach filesAttach ScreenshotVotersWatch issueWatchersCreate sub-taskLinkCloneUpdate Comment AuthorReplace String in CommentUpdate Comment VisibilityDelete Comments
    XMLWordPrintableJSON

Details

    • Improvement
    • Status: Resolved
    • Major
    • Resolution: Fixed
    • 0.9.0
    • 0.10.0
    • container
    • None

    Description

      The current way we expose JMX is throw logs. The process for figuring this out is (To debug a particular partition):
      1. Figure out the Partition to container mapping through the YARM AM or logs.
      2. Once we know the container, access the container logs and figure out the JMX port.
      3. Connect to the machine using the JMX port.

      We should ideally expose it through some REST service or make it available through the coordinator stream.

      Attachments

        1. SAMZA-670.BUG_1.patch
          2 kB
          József Márton Jung
        2. SAMZA-670.BUG_2.patch
          4 kB
          József Márton Jung
        3. SAMZA-670.0.patch
          25 kB
          József Márton Jung
        4. AM-container-JMX-url.png
          63 kB
          József Márton Jung
        5. AM-JMX-url.png
          139 kB
          József Márton Jung
        6. SAMZA-670.1.patch
          21 kB
          József Márton Jung
        7. samza-application-master.log
          875 kB
          Edi Bice

        Issue Links

        Activity

          This comment will be Viewable by All Users Viewable by All Users
          Cancel

          People

            jjung József Márton Jung
            naveenatceg Naveen Somasundaram
            Votes:
            0 Vote for this issue
            Watchers:
            6 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ved:

              Slack

                Issue deployment